A study on the use of caprylic acid and ammonium sulfate in combination for the fractionation of equine antivenom F(ab′)2

This study involved the fractionation of equine antivenom F(ab′)2 by combined stepwise ammonium sulfate (AS) and caprylic acid (CA) precipitation without intermediate separation of precipitate. Using a microplate format, 55 conditions with combinations of AS (0–20% saturation) and CA (0–5% v/v), were tested. AS significantly reduced the turbidity raised by CA. High specific antibody activity was observed in the area containing 2–5% CA and 10–20% AS. From these results, 12 precipitation conditions were selected for detailed quantitative studies. Two combinations, one with 4% CA and 15% AS and another with 5% CA and 20% AS, gave the highest fold-purification (1.79 and 1.83) with antibody recoveries at 68% and 59%, respectively. These combinations offered a benefit over CA alone in reducing the turbidity and in increasing the purity but not the recovery of antibody. The conditions giving more favorable overall results were with 2% CA alone and another with a combination of 1.5% CA and 10% AS. These preparations of F(ab′)2 were homogeneous and without protein aggregate under size-exclusion HPLC. Lastly, 1 h precipitation showed better results than those of overnight precipitation. These results could be useful for the production of therapeutic antivenoms.


► Antivenom F(ab′)2 was fractionated by combinations of ammonium sulfate and caprylic acid.
► The effects of precipitants on turbidity, purity and recovery of F(ab′)2 were investigated.
► Optimum fractionation conditions for F(ab′)2 were proposed.
► Better overall results were observed with 1 h than with overnight precipitation.
